sir my penis frenulum got cut during sex now it is paining
Male | 25
Sometimes during sexual activity, the frenulum, a band of tissue connecting the penis to the foreskin, can tear. Intense or rough intercourse often causes this injury. If you've noticed bleeding, swelling, or discomfort below the head of your penis, a torn frenulum may explain these symptoms. Clean the area gently using mild soap and water. Apply an antiseptic ointment to prevent infection and aid healing. Should the pain persist or worsen, consult a urologist promptly.

My husband has swollen testicles and penis. No intercause involved
Male | 61
Swelling in the genital area is often due to inflammation. It might result from infections like urinary tract infections or sexually transmitted diseases. Trauma or allergies could also cause testicle and penis swelling. He needs rest, cold packs, and hydration for relief. However, visit to a urologist is crucial for accurate diagnosis and suitable treatment.
